Bricklaying is an essential trade for the construction industry, and it requires a high level of skill and knowledge to be successful. Bricklaying teachers in Melbourne have an important role to play in ensuring that the next generation of professionals have the skills and knowledge required to meet the demands of the industry. At a basic level, bricklaying teachers in Melbourne provide instruction on the fundamentals of bricklaying. This includes teaching students about the types of bricks and their associated properties, how to calculate quantities for construction projects and how to lay bricks in a professional manner. Additionally, they may also provide guidance on safety, industry regulations and construction techniques. Bricklaying teachers in Melbourne also have a responsibility to ensure that students are kept up to date with the latest developments in the industry. This includes introducing new techniques, materials and tools, and ensuring that students understand the changes in regulations and the associated legal requirements. The job of a bricklaying teacher in Melbourne is not only to provide instruction and guidance, but also to act as a mentor to students. This includes providing support and advice, and encouraging students to work to their full potential. Additionally, bricklaying teachers in Melbourne may also work with industry partners to develop and deliver courses, and to provide placements for students to gain hands-on experience in the industry. Those interested in becoming a bricklaying teacher in Melbourne will need to have a qualification in bricklaying or a related field, as well as experience in the industry. Additionally, it is important for teachers to have excellent communication and interpersonal skills, as well as the ability to think on their feet and manage a large class. Bricklaying teachers in Melbourne are in high demand, with teaching positions available in a variety of settings from trade schools to universities. Catering Jobs in Manchester Airport As one of the UK's busiest and most important airports, Manchester Airport serves millions of passengers every year. With a wide range of airlines and destinations, it is a hub of activity, and this includes catering services. From in-flight meals to airport restaurants and bars, catering jobs in Manchester Airport are diverse and exciting. In this article, we will explore the different types of catering jobs available in Manchester Airport, as well as the skills required and the benefits of working in this fast-paced environment. Types of Catering Jobs in Manchester Airport There are many different types of catering jobs available in Manchester Airport, catering to different areas of the airport and the needs of passengers. Some of the most common catering jobs in Manchester Airport include: 1. In-Flight Catering In-flight catering is a crucial part of the aviation industry, providing passengers with meals and drinks during their flights. Manchester Airport has several in-flight catering companies, including Alpha LSG, Gate Gourmet, and DO&CO, which are responsible for preparing and delivering meals to airlines such as British Airways, Emirates, and Virgin Atlantic. 2. Airport Restaurants and Bars Manchester Airport is home to a variety of restaurants and bars, ranging from fast food outlets to fine dining establishments. Popular restaurants in Manchester Airport include Giraffe, Frankie & Benny's, and Bar MCR, while bars such as The Lion and The City of Manchester serve drinks and snacks to passengers waiting for their flights. 3. Retail Catering Retail catering jobs in Manchester Airport involve working in shops and cafes, providing food and drinks to passengers who are passing through the airport. These jobs are available in stores such as Costa Coffee, Starbucks, and WHSmith, and involve preparing and serving food and drinks, as well as handling cash and interacting with customers. 4. Kitchen Staff Kitchen staff jobs in Manchester Airport involve working in the kitchens of restaurants and catering companies, preparing and cooking food for passengers. These jobs require skills such as food preparation, cooking, and food safety and hygiene.
